Term: Cephalad to Caudad

Part of Speech: Adverb, Adjective

Sense: Moving or located from the head towards the tail or in the direction of the back or posterior of an organism.

Usage:

  1. When performing surgery, the surgeon made an incision from the cephalad to the caudad direction to access the spinal cord.
  2. The cephalad to caudad movement of the embryo during development is highly regulated by genetic factors.
  3. The anatomical diagram showed the progression of the nerves from cephalad to caudad.
